King/Hill’s Throttle

Even though he’s actually the author of many a novel, Stephen King is a big name when it comes to horror flicks. That’s because most of his novels and/or short stories are so good that they just beg to be made into movies… or because he’s Stephen King.

Either way he’s the man. And today Variety have word on the next King story getting the film treatment. There’s actually a couple interesting bits about this particular novella, first it’s not even out yet. Secondly it’s a collaboration with his son Joe Hill!

The story I’m speaking of is THROTTLE and is looking to be released in 2009 in the anthology HE IS LEGEND, which is dedicated to fellow horror novel all star Richard Matheson.

THROTTLE follows a father and son who’re part of a motorcycle gang that’s chased through the desert by an 18-wheel tanker truck. So it’s basically JOY RIDE where your rooting for the truck driver? Well it’s Stephen King, so it’s worth a shot.

Nick Wechsler is producing out of his own pocket. He had the following to say about THROTTLE:

“It has elements of iconic films like ‘Duel’ and ‘Breakdown,’ but with a horror element that I want to push.”

The ‘horror element’ he speaks of isn’t obvious in the simple plot given above, so I’m eager to see what spin King and Hill put on this story. Unfortunately Wechsler is known to pick up rights early and take his sweet time finding a studio to back him, so it might be a while before we see THROTTLE.
